SB-0703, As Passed Senate, October 11, 2011
SUBSTITUTE FOR
SENATE BILL NO. 703
A bill to amend 2000 PA 274, entitled
"Large carnivore act,"
(MCL 287.1101 to 287.1123) by adding section 8a.
THE PEOPLE OF THE STATE OF MICHIGAN ENACT:
Sec. 8a. A person shall not import or attempt to import a
large carnivore into this state unless all of the following
requirements are met:
(a) Ownership and possession of a large carnivore in this
state is authorized by this act.
(b) The person is issued a prior entry permit by the
department. As used in this subdivision, "prior entry permit" means
that term as defined in section 6 of the animal industry act, 1988
PA 466, MCL 287.706.
(c) An identification number is placed in the large carnivore
by subcutaneous microchip. The identification number shall be
recorded on the prior entry permit issued by the department under
subdivision (b).
Enacting section 1. This amendatory act does not take effect
unless Senate Bill No. 210 of the 96th Legislature is enacted into
law.
